Sixteen Ukrainian, Polish, Lithuanian, and other East European artists from Montreal will play and sing traditional, folk, rock, ambient, classical and Klezmer music to raise funds for humanitarian aid for Ukraine.

The stellar lineup of 9 acts includes internationally acclaimed artists performing solo, in duos, trios and bands. 

• Serhiy Salov, a Ukrainian classical pianist;   • Mariusz Monczak & Steve Massicotte, Polish violinist & Québecois pianist; • The Bagg Street Klezmer Band, Jewish dance music; • Olga Cotilliar-Lemeshko, Ukrainian folk singer; • Vytautas Bucionis Jr., Lithuainian folk pianist; • Bosonizh, Ukrainian alternative rock band; • DaZoque!, East European quintet; • Norman Nawrocki, Ukrainian-Polish ‘scratch violinist.’

All proceeds will go to a Polish/Ukrainian border grassroots humanitarian aid group, Fundacja Folkowisko Foundation. They deliver medical equipment, food, clothing and essentials to people in Ukraine and provide temporary shelter, food, medical aid, transportation, counselling and more for refugees fleeing into Poland.  https://folkowisko.gorajec.info/
